在初始化过程中,什么时候可以添加一个 ComponentListener,这样它就不会触发 componentResized?
When during initialization can I add a ComponentListener such that it won't fire componentResized?
我认为答案是在完成所有初始组件大小调整之后,但看看这个 SSCCE:
import javax.swing.*;
import java.awt.*;
import java.awt.event.*;
public class Test2 {
private static void createAndShowGUI2() {
final JFrame frame = new JFrame("Test2");
frame.set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E);
JButton addSecondListener = new JButton("Click me to add a second listener");
addSecondListener.addActionListener(new ActionListener() {
public void actionPerformed(ActionEvent e) {
frame.addComponentListener(new ComponentAdapter() {
public void componentResized(ComponentEvent e) {
System.out.println("Component Listener 2");
}
});
}
});
frame.getContentPane().add(addSecondListener);
frame.setSize(200, 200);
frame.setVisible(true);
frame.addComponentListener(new ComponentAdapter() {
public void componentResized(ComponentEvent e) {
System.out.println("Component Listener 1");
//throw new NullPointerException("Just getting traceback...");
}
});
}
public static void main(String[] args) {
//Schedule a job for the event-dispatching thread:
//creating and showing this application's GUI.
javax.swing.SwingUtilities.invokeLater(new Runnable() {
public void run() {
createAndShowGUI2();
}
});
}
}
即使在 调整框架大小并使其可见后 添加了组件侦听器 1,启动时也会调用调整大小事件 java Test2
;它会打印 Component Listener 1
第一件事。
这最初让我相信添加组件侦听器总是会导致调整大小事件立即触发。然而,这种情况并非如此。如果您按下框架内的 JButton 组件侦听器 2 将被添加,并且您将不会像您一样看到它的打印 Component Listener 2
,相反它只会在您调整框架大小时触发。
是什么原因导致组件侦听器在框架甚至在设置为可见之前就已确定大小后触发?我在那里抛出异常以查看回溯(当前已注释掉)给我一些提示:

对于我的应用程序,我想在以编程方式设置所有初始大小后添加一个 ComponentListener,而不触发 componentResized(直到用户实际更改 frame/component 的大小)。我该怎么做?
编辑:我知道有一些方法可以解决这个问题,例如添加一个最初为 false 并随后设置的布尔值,以忽略第一个调整大小事件。然而,这在我看来并不是超级强大,我只是想知道发生了什么。
您可以在 SwingUtilities.invokeLater()
中添加侦听器,以确保在添加侦听器之前先调整框架的大小(我认为这不会被视为解决方法) :
SwingUtilities.invokeLater(new Runnable() {
public void run() {
frame.addComponentListener(new ComponentAdapter() {
public void componentResized(ComponentEvent e) {
System.out.println("Component Listener 1");
}
});
}
});
